The Story of Naya

Naya has roots in multiple languages and traditions: in Arabic it means new, fresh, pure or spring of water; in Basque mythology, Naia is the name of a water nymph or mermaid figure; among the Navajo people of the American Southwest, naya appears in traditional use meaning her or relating to grandmother; and in Sanskrit it means new or guide. This remarkable cross-cultural convergence gives Naya a universal quality rare among names.

Naya gained significant recognition through Naya Rivera, the actress who played Santana Lopez on the TV show Glee (2009-2015). Her tragic death in 2020 at Lake Piru led to an outpouring of tribute, with many parents choosing the name to honor her memory.

The multiple cultural roots of Naya — Arabic, Basque, Native American, and Sanskrit — make it one of those rare names that transcends cultural boundaries while maintaining meaning in each tradition. Its lightness and musicality make it feel universally welcoming.

Historical Record

Naya first appeared in US Social Security records in 1974.

Over 6,225 babies have been named Naya in the United States since SSA records began.

Today, Naya is a hidden gem — rare but distinctive , currently ranked #899 for girl names in the US .

Fun Facts

  • Naya Rivera starred as Santana Lopez on Glee and was widely praised for her portrayal of one of television's first prominent lesbian characters
  • Naia in Basque mythology is a water spirit said to appear in rivers and lakes, giving the name aquatic magic
